Relational database design

Entity Relationship Diagram, also known as ERD, ER Diagram or ER model, is a type of structural diagram for use in database design. An ERD contains different symbols and connectors that visualize two important information: The major entities within the system scope, and the inter-relationships among these entities.

Relational database design. A good database design is, therefore, one that: Divides your information into subject-based tables to reduce redundant data. Provides Access with the information it requires to join the information in the tables together as needed. Helps support and ensure the accuracy and integrity of your information.

In a relational database, all data is held in tables, which are made up of rows and columns. Each table has one or more columns, and each column is assigned a ...

Some advantages of a database approach include consistent information, flexibility, easy management of data security and privacy and a reduced application development time. Simply ...Feb 23, 2020 · Relational Database Design Theory Introduction to Databases CompSci316 Spring 2020. Announcements (Thu. Feb. 13) •HW3: Q4-Q5 due Saturday 02/15 **12 NOON** •Midterm next Tuesday 02/18 in class •Open book, open notes •No electronic devices, no collaboration •Everything covered until and … Features Of Relational Database Design DBMS | relational database design | database designHi students, this Relational Database Design section will have univ... Description. With growing market demands, every developer working on various programming languages plans to become a full-stack developer and database management is key to developing every web, desktop, or cloud application. You'll start by preparing your own database tables, then create an advanced database design to manage your data ... This database design course will help you understand database concepts and give you a deeper grasp of database design. Database design is the organisation of... 1. no redundancy. a field is stored in only one table, unless it happens to be a foreign key. replication of foreign keys is permissible, because they allow two tables to be joined together 2. no “bad” dependencies. in the dependency diagram of any relation in the database, the determinant should be the whole primary key, or a candidate key.

1 day ago · Object-oriented database: This last type of database uses objects rather than tables, which relational databases use. With object-oriented databases, object-oriented programmers can purposely build the databases they need. Database design best practices. When you’re ready to design your database, keep these best practices in … A relational database organizes associated data points, such as names and addresses, in a manner that enables users to easily access information. Learn about relational databases, including their ... Oct 20, 2023 · The first rule in creating a database design is to avoid data redundancy. It wastes space and increases the probability of faults and discrepancies within the database. The second rule is that the accuracy and comprehensiveness of information are imperative. A database containing erroneous information will lead …Feb 27, 2024 · A relational database is a type of database that stores and provides access to data points that are related to one another. Relational databases are based on the relational model, an intuitive, straightforward way of representing data in tables. In a relational database, each row in the table is a record with a unique ID called the key. …According to author Brian Wansink, we make more than 200 food-related decisions every day—most without really thinking about them. Slim by Design takes Wansink’s surprising researc...The different types of databases include operational databases, end-user databases, distributed databases, analytical databases, relational databases, hierarchical databases and da...

Relational databases are the predominant method for storing repetitive data in computers because they allow efficient and flexible storage of that data. While medical directors and underwriters are more likely to use a spreadsheet than a database program to analyze their business, the data they wish to study are often … In summary, here are 10 of our most popular relational database courses. Introduction to Relational Databases (RDBMS): IBM. Relational Database Administration (DBA): IBM. Relational Database Design: University of Colorado Boulder. Relational Databases for Beginners: IBM. NoSQL databases are designed to break away from the rows and columns of the relational database model. But it’s a common mistake to think that NoSQL databases don’t have any sort of data model. A useful description of how the data will be organized is the beginning of a schema. Relational databases have had generations of users and developers to work …NOTE: The word relation (in relational database) is NOT the same as the word relationship (in E-R model). 5. Chapter 4. Copyright © 2014 Pearson Education, Inc.Good Database Design Principles. 1. no redundancy. a field is stored in only one table, unless it happens to be a foreign key. replication of foreign keys is permissible, because …Non-relational databases don’t require as much up-front design, and they are more flexible. The downside of non-relational database is they are generally harder to use – because the developer doesn’t know what kind of information they are going to receive – data could come a picture, or a movie, a .zip file, or plain text for example.

Betmgm mi.

The relational database model was a huge leap forward from the network database model. Instead of relying on a parent-child or owner-member relationship, ...Database Modeling and Design, Fifth Edition, focuses on techniques for database design in relational database systems. This extensively revised fifth edition features clear explanations, lots of terrific examples and an illustrative case, and practical advice, with design rules that are applicable to any SQL-based system.Relational Database Design and Implementation: Clearly Explained, Fourth Edition, provides the conceptual and practical information necessary to develop a database design and management scheme that ensures data accuracy and user satisfaction while optimizing performance.. Database systems underlie the large majority of business information …Feb 15, 2024 · A database schema is a description of how data is structured or organized in a database. There are six types of database schemas: flat model, hierarchical model, network model, relational model, star schema, and snowflake schema. The right database schema design helps you make better use of your enterprise data. Not all databases are equal. Jun 10, 2021 · A relational database is a type of database that focuses on the relation between stored data elements. It allows users to establish links between different sets of data within the database and use these links to manage and reference related data. Many relational databases use SQL (Structured Query Language) to perform queries and …

Apr 4, 2023 · 6. DrawSQL. 7. dbdiagram.io. 8. sqlDBM. Conclusion. There is a vast choice of tools available to assist users in creating data designs. The article gives you a brief idea about relational databases and various Relational Database Schema Design Tools to help you make your schemas. Nov 29, 2023 · Relational databases are a type of database that allows users to access data that is stored in various tables connected by a unique ID or “key.”. Using this key, users can unlock data entries related to that key on another table, to help with inventory management, shipping, and more. On relational database management systems …25 Aug 2016 ... A relational database (RDB) is a collective set of multiple data sets organized by tables, records and columns. RDBs establish a well-defined ...3 days ago · Visual, easy-to-use, DbSchema can help to design and manage databases in team, generate HTML5 schema documentation, build SQL queries using the mouse, generate random data, explore data from multiple tables, edit and execute database queries. DbSchema has a Free Community & Pro Edition, available under the same …21 Jul 2023 ... Domain-driven design entities are used to model the domain without worrying about specific implementation details. Relational entities are more ...Relational Database Design and Implementation: Clearly Explained, Fourth Edition, provides the conceptual and practical information necessary to develop a ...Dec 6, 2023 · Non-relational databases are said to be NoSQL, meaning that they don’t use Structured Query Language, even though many NoSQL databases do support SQL queries. Types of non-relational databases. Unlike relational databases, which only support a tabular design, there are many different types of non-relational databases.Feb 3, 2021 · Relational Operations. SQL provides a robust means to access, manipulate, and update databases. Queries can be written by users and programmers to access databases in varying degrees of complexity. The power of relational database design comes from the ability to specify interrelatedness among data.. For example, the most …Abstract. Relational Database Design and Implementation: Clearly Explained, Fourth Edition, provides the conceptual and practical information necessary to develop a database design and management scheme that ensures data accuracy and user satisfaction while optimizing performance. Database systems underlie …Tables Relations in SQL Server: One-to-One, One-to-Many, Many-to-Many. It is important to understand and design relationships among tables in a relational database like SQL Server. In a relational database, each table is connected to another table using the Primary-Foreign Key constraints. Table relationships in SQL Server database are of …

App Lab is an innovative platform that allows developers to create and publish their own apps quickly and easily. One crucial aspect of app development is database design, as it di...

Mar 29, 2023 · Relational Database Design. by Hugo Kornelis. This course is for anyone who wants to understand relational database design, or data modeling in general. You will learn how to gather requirements, model them, normalize the model, and transform that model into a fully normalized relational database design. Preview this course.Feb 21, 2024 · This article/tutorial will teach the basis of relational database design and explains how to make a good database design. It is a rather long text, but we advise to read all of it. Designing a database is in fact fairly easy, but there are a few rules to stick to. It is important to know what these rules are, but more importantly …This database design course will help you understand database concepts and give you a deeper grasp of database design. Database design is the organisation of...Description. Fully revised, updated, and expanded, Relational Database Design and Implementation, Third Edition is the most lucid and effective introduction to ...Contribute to Neo-Hao/grokking-relational-database-design development by creating an account on GitHub.This second edition of Database Design book covers the concepts used in database systems and the database design process. Topics include: The history of databases. …In the world of data management, creating a SQL database table is a fundamental skill that every aspiring data professional should master. A SQL database table is essentially a str... Learn how to create and normalize relational databases from scratch with this online course. You will learn the concepts of entity relationship models, relational models, and normalization with hands-on exercises and quizzes. A Quick-Start Tutorial on Relational Database Design Introduction. Relational database was proposed by Edgar Codd (of IBM Research) around 1969. It has since become the dominant database model for commercial applications (in comparison with other database models such as hierarchical, network and object models).

Cosmo beauty.

Penn med log in.

In today’s data-driven world, the ability to effectively manage and analyze large amounts of information is crucial. This is where SQL databases come into play. SQL, or Structured ...Jun 19, 2020 · Relational Database Management System (RDMS) - Relational database design (RDD) models’ information and data into a set of tables with rows and columns. Each row of a relation/table represents a record, and each column represents an attribute of data. The Structured Query Language (SQL) is used to manipulate relational databases.Description. Fully revised, updated, and expanded, Relational Database Design and Implementation, Third Edition is the most lucid and effective introduction to ... Implementing a One-to-One Database Relationship. A one-to-one relationship can be enforced in PostgreSQL by first creating a many-to-one relationship via a foreign key, then implementing a UNIQUE constraint on the foreign key. For example, the code here implements a one-to-one relationship between tables named employees and contact_info. Good Database Design Principles. 1. no redundancy. a field is stored in only one table, unless it happens to be a foreign key. replication of foreign keys is permissible, because …Dec 18, 2017 · A database is a set of data stored somewhere, organized in a schema (we’ll discuss this in more detail later on). A relational database is a database that allows administrators and users to set up connections among different data records, and to use those connections to view and manage data. A …NoSQL databases: modern alternatives for data that doesn't fit the relational paradigm. NewSQL databases: bringing modern scalability and performance to the traditional relational pattern. Multi-model databases: combining the characteristics of more than one type of database. Other database types.Relational Database Design. Taught in English. Enroll for Free. Starts Mar 24. Financial aid available. Course. Gain insight into a topic and learn the fundamentals. Instructors: …A good database design is important in ensuring consistent data, elimination of data redundancy, efficient execution of queries and high performance application. Database design is...Apr 24, 2023 · Step 1: Building a Conceptual Data Model for Online Shopping. To outline a conceptual database model for an online shopping system, the first thing to do is to identify the entities involved in the system and their attributes. In the vast majority of online shopping data models, the following entities can be found: ….

Nov 29, 2023 · Relational databases are a type of database that allows users to access data that is stored in various tables connected by a unique ID or “key.”. Using this key, users can unlock data entries related to that key on another table, to help with inventory management, shipping, and more. On relational database management systems (RDBMS), users ... Apr 8, 2004 · 3 Database System Concepts 7.5 ©Silberschatz, Korth and Sudarshan Pitfalls in Relational Database Design Relational database design requires that we find a “good” collection of relation schemas. A bad design may lead to +Repetition of Information. +Inability to represent certain information. Design Goals: +Avoid redundant dataSep 26, 2022 · Mistake 1: Ignoring the Purpose or Frequency of the Data. When you design a database, you’re designing it to ensure it meets the needs of the business and the system that uses it. Data is both stored and retrieved from the database, and it will help you to know: What the data is used for. How often new data is inserted.RELATIONAL DATABASE DESIGN. Basic Concepts. A database is a collection of logically related records. A relational database stores its data in 2- dimensional ...Nov 29, 2022. With PyNeuraLogic framework you can write deep learning models that run directly on relational databases. (image adapted from Pixabay and PyNeuraLogic) We got very much used now to read about deep learning, making the headlines with various breakthroughs in research domains ranging from vision … The diagrams are used to design or analyze relational databases used in business processes. Any business process that uses fielded data involving entities, actions and interplay can potentially benefit from a relational database. It can streamline processes, uncover information more easily and improve results. Business process re-engineering (BPR): Description. In this foundational course, we begin by teaching you the basics of relational databases and how they work. You will then learn the process of data modeling--translating a set of business needs into a visual "entity relationship diagram" that can be used to create a database. You won't actually create the database in this course ...Design, visualize and collaborate on entity relationship diagrams for your databases. Learn more. Get started. Loved by Developers. Database design tool for creating schema … Relational database design,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]